#3. Treat the scabs appropriately. The key point here is not to pick at scabs. Wound always causes the development of scabs. It is the process of healing. It is not a good idea to pick at scabs as it will increase the possibility of scarring.

#4. Get the right bandage. When we get cut, there will be greater chances to get scarring. Therefore, right after getting a cut, we have to get the butterfly bandage to stick the cutted part together so it will not leave a scar.

#5. Eat More Protein and Vitamins. If your body has everything it takes, it can heal the wound faster. We should supply our body with protein and vitamins which comes from a well-balanced meal. Mineral zinc is important for healing wound.

There are various mineral zinc sources such as dark meat turkey, peanuts, Brazil nuts, sunflower seeds, Swiss and cheddar cheeses.

#6. Treat the scars nicely. The best and quickest way to treat the scars is by applying a good skin cream to avoid abrasion.

#7. Use washcloth tenderly. Washcloth can hurt the wound. This way, we have to make sure that the wound fully covered with something before we can directly use the wash cloth.

#8. Apply sun block to the scars. Having a scar, we should think twice if we want to get out from our house. However, there is a solution for it. You can use the sun block to protect your wound.

#9. Don’t be overly worried. Though scars are considered to be permanent, some type of scars can be vanishing in short period. Well, it is not the real scars but it does look like scars.
